Package: xfree86-common
Version: 4.2.1-3
Severity: normal


In /etc/X11/Xsession.d/90xfree86-common_ssh-agent /usr/bin/ssh-agent is
directly invoked without checking whether it exists or if the package
'ssh' is installed.

This might lead to potential security issue or cause trouble in some
other way.

A 'Suggests: ssh' might be helpful.
